DALLAS (SMU) — Junior Marta Lesniak opens the spring ranked No. 2 nationally in women's tennis, as announced by the Intercollegiate Tennis Association (ITA) this week. That is the highest individual ranking in SMU history.

Lesniak and fellow junior Heather Steinbauer are also rank No. 29 nationally in doubles.

The SMU Women's Tennis Team will open the 2010 spring season ranked No. 27 in the nation.

"Marta had an outstanding fall season and has worked really hard to earn this ranking," says fifth-year head coach Lauren Longbotham Mesiner. "We are excited to start the dual season, and I believe her leadership and drive will help this team accomplish its goals."

The Mustangs have advance to the second round of the last two NCAA Championships and finished in the top-30 each of those seasons. In 2009, SMU also won the Conference USA Championship and finished with the No. 23 ranking. That was the first top-30 finish for SMU since 1989.

Lesniak is 18-3 on the season, including a 9-2 record against ranked opponents. Her fall successes included winning the consolation singles at the ITA National Indoor Intercollegiate Championships, advancing to the quarterfinal round of the ITA All-American Tennis Championships, and being named Conference USA Player of the Month three times. The No. 2 ranking is the highest for a Mustang since Jennifer Santrock finished third in 1989.

In doubles, Lesniak and Steinbauer went 8-2. The duo reached the doubles title match at the ITA Regional and advanced to the qualifying round of 16 at the ITA All-American.

The Mustangs begin the 2011 dual match season by hosting UT-Pan American at SMU's Turpin Tennis Stadium at 2 p.m. January 21.  SMU then hosts Louisiana-Monroe on Jan. 22 and UTSA on Jan. 23.
